Overview
Gloucester High is a public high serving grades 9–12 in Gloucester, Virginia. The school enrolls 1,549 students. It is part of the Gloucester County Public Schools district.

Equity & Title I
In the United States, Free/Reduced Lunch (FRL) eligibility is the primary federal proxy for student poverty. Schools with 40% or more FRL-eligible students typically qualify for Title I school-wide programs.
